JC MSFL Matchday 32 review

articlemain

Hendon United Sports Club A sealed the first part of a possible treble with a 3-1 victory over Brady to lift the JC Cyril Anekstein Cup, while UJIA won the JC Barry Goldstein Trophy. In the league, Brixton Old Boys A clinched promotion after hitting Redbridge Jewish Care B for six to clinch the runners-up spot in Division One. Elsewhere, Glenthorne United B finished the season with a 100 per cent in Division Three. Danny Caro looks back on all the action on Matchday 32 of the JC MSFL season.

JC CYRIL ANEKSTEIN CUP FINAL

HENDON UNITED SPORTS CLUB A 3 BRADY MACCABI A 1
Strikes from JC star man Greg Corin, super-sub Josh Bentley and a penalty from Ari Last helped Hendon clinch the first part of a possible treble as they saw off Premier Division rivals Brady at a rain-soaked Wingate & Finchley.

FC TEAM SHOW FAITHFOLD WHAT FOUR
FAITHFOLD A 0 FC TEAM A 4
FC Team A recorded their best-ever result to cap off a solid finish season in the Premier Division.

Two goals from striker Richard Salmon plus one apiece from Matt Drage and Jonny Breger completed a 4-0 demolition of Faithfold A.

Faithfold's misery was compounded when captain Alex Levack was sent off.

Delighted FC Team boss Mitch Young told JC Sport: "What a fantastic way to end a great first season in the Premier Division. The boys were brilliant today we scored some well worked goals and defended brilliantly.

"We have taken 11 points out of the last 15 remaining so this really bodes well for next season. We have learnt a lot and I fully believe in the squad and with one or two changes, I fully believe we can make a real go of it.

"I would like to thank Jonny and all the team for their hard work this season. We didn't want it to end the way we were playing, but we will go into pre-season full of confidence.

"Special mentions for Jon Toby who has been an unsung hero and has been outstanding and it is no suprise since Ed Bloom has come in we have looked like a different side. It's a pleasure ot manage these boys and we have loved it !! Bring it on!"

SIX-HITTING BRIXTON CLINCH PREMIER RETURN
REDBRIDGE JEWISH CARE B 1 BRIXTON OLD BOYS A 6
Brixton Old Boys A will be playing Premier Division football next season after hitting Redbridge for six at Donkey Lane.

SEE MATCH PHOTOS

John Nitka's men needed to win the game to pip Norstar A to second place and a dominant second half display did the trick at Enfield Playing Fields.

Jamie Kent, Michael Posner, Alon Heshkorn (2) and Rob Hershkorn (2) were the goal heroes for Brixton in a game where they scored all their goals in the second half.

Redbridge's consolation came through Richie Caplin.

After 55 minutes Rob Hershkorn delivered a defence-splitting pass for Kent to smash the ball home the opener.

The goal calmed Brixton's nerves and they took total control of the game and played some delightful football.

Alon Hershkorn then scored twice (57 & 69), followed by Rob Hershkorn (72 & 78) with substitute Michael Posner scoring in the 75th minute.

Jubilant Brixton boss John Nitka told JC Sport: "After a very nervous first 45 minutes we did not get going, however the second half was a different story.

"Our midfield of Ben Weinberg, George Fierstone and James Kaye controlling the game. A massive thank you to my players and look forward to next season.

"We have had a fantastic year finishing off with back to back promotions from Division Two into the Premiership, as I predicted. Roll on next season!"

FC TEAM B FINISH WITH A FLOURISH
FC TEAM B 2 FAITHFOLD B 1
FC Team B finished the season in style, beating Faithfold B 2-1 with strikes from Daniel Alfreds and Eddie Sternberg.

Faithfold's goal came through Jonny Horwitz.
